1. Configure Apache

Open Apache/conf/httpd.conf, as shown in the picture:
How to build a PHP running environment
Write three lines of code:

#加载PHP模块LoadModule php5_module "D:/amp/php/php5apache2_4.dll"#当执行后缀为php的文件,就去找这个模块执行AddType Application/x-httpd-php .php#载入php配置文件PHPIniDir "D:/amp/php"
Copy after login
Copy after login

As shown in the picture:
How to build a PHP running environment
First The module mentioned in the line is in the php directory, as shown in the figure:
How to build a PHP running environment
After saving, don’t rush to start the Apache service. First test the code you just typed. No mistakes! If there are errors, starting Apache will fail. Open cmd, enter:
httpd -t
Note: If you have not added Apache's bin to the "environment variables", this should be "D:/amp/apache/httpd.exe" -t (You need to enter the D drive to execute this code. It is recommended to add it directly to the environment variable, which is very convenient)
How to build a PHP running environment
Correct any errors. After completion, start the Apache service:
